Are GLK350 expensive to maintain?

Are GLK350 expensive to maintain?

Cost. The average total annual cost for repairs and maintenance on a Mercedes-Benz GLK350 is $859, compared to an average of $859 for luxury compact SUVs and $652 for all vehicle models. The average total annual cost for unscheduled repairs and maintenance across all model years of a vehicle.

Are Mercedes-Benz GLK350 reliable?

The Mercedes-Benz GLK350 Reliability Rating is 3.0 out of 5. It ranks 27th out of 32 for all car brands. Learn more about Mercedes-Benz GLK350 Reliability Ratings.

Does Mercedes GLK350 require premium gas?

While regular unleaded gas shaves a few dollars off filling up your tank, Mercedes-Benz engines require premium gas due to their high-compression ratios. This means using regular gas may lead to costly repairs.

Is the GLK discontinued?

The GLK-Class was discontinued after the 2015 model year, so you won’t find any new models for sale. However, you can buy its replacement, the 2019 Mercedes-Benz GLC . The GLC’s pricing starts at around $41,000.

What is the difference between Mercedes GLK 250 and 350?

The GLK350 packs a muscular, 302-horsepower V6 that moves the compact crossover with gusto, while the GLK250 Bluetec, though obviously not as speedy, uses a 2.1-liter four-cylinder diesel to achieve an impressive combined fuel economy estimate of 28 mpg.

Are Mercedes expensive to fix?

Mercedes-Benz maintenance costs are pretty expensive compared to other brands. In one study by YourMechanic.com, it came in second place just behind BMW’s maintenance costs. Drivers pay about $908 on average per year to maintain and repair their Mercedes vehicles, according to RepairPal.com.

What happens if you don’t put premium gas in a Mercedes?

Your Mercedes-Benz has a number of sensors in the engine designed to precisely time the firing of the cylinders. Low octane fuel will cause the pistons to fire too quickly, eventually causing serious and even catastrophic damage to the engine. So, use only high-octane gas in your Mercedes-Benz.
